Commit Graph

139 Commits (8eda6617618e0a1f650afc4e6766e799b4e62b82)

Author SHA1 Message Date
Arthur Schiwon f28235a7ef fix retrieval of user groups 11 years ago
Lyonel Vincent f94b300602 Be less verbose when using a paged search 11 years ago
Arthur Schiwon 144d95de7d basic adjustments for OC 8. I.e. no visible issues, LDAP tests pass. 11 years ago
Arthur Schiwon 4fa39250e7 LDAP User Cleanup: Port from stable7 without further adjustements 11 years ago
Arthur Schiwon ec0f80fee9 Split mapping from Access and Helper classes into it's own. Fully test them, too. 11 years ago
Morris Jobke d41082f4d6 first step to drop \OCP\Config:: in favour of IConfig 11 years ago
Arthur Schiwon 0577bb569a add doc 11 years ago
Arthur Schiwon 45443ee28c preserve an asterisk at the start when escaping a search term 11 years ago
Arthur Schiwon ee168a121d Forward port of #12493 11 years ago
Arthur Schiwon c07c338c90 fix counting when ldapPagingSize is 0 11 years ago
Arthur Schiwon 6b6147dafd phpdoc and mixed up letters 11 years ago
Arthur Schiwon f9b4f5f4e5 to reassure that selected attributes still work, do not count all matching entries but limit it to 1 in order to make it faster 11 years ago
Arthur Schiwon f725cc66a3 consolidate user count filter in wizard and user back end 11 years ago
Morris Jobke 081787d6ae Fix infinite loop if count and limit is 0 11 years ago
Andreas Fischer d1410b46a9 user_ldap: Reimplement convertSID2Str() without BCMath dependency. 11 years ago
Arthur Schiwon 4e8c7570d4 make performance less bad. Still far from good, but at least it works 11 years ago
Arthur Schiwon 6c502e11f8 make scrutinizer happy, very minor changes 11 years ago
Arthur Schiwon f9e085b020 init a new paged search on read operations to satisfy OpenLDAP 11 years ago
Arthur Schiwon 2b9696efae abandond paged search only if PHP supports them 11 years ago
Arthur Schiwon 53ec32807a abandon ongoing paged search before starting a new one 11 years ago
Arthur Schiwon 9a63693227 properly cancel a Paginated Results operation in order to avoid protocol errors, fixes #10526 11 years ago
Arthur Schiwon fc6793f2ae better check whether string resembles a DN, fixes #9887 12 years ago
Arthur Schiwon 537468f4c4 make tests deal with missing bcmath 12 years ago
Arthur Schiwon ebee3543ce warn and continue gracefully if bcmath is not installed 12 years ago
Arthur Schiwon da490bdbbe support for AD primary groups 12 years ago
Arthur Schiwon 89f2691515 adjust access constructor to master 12 years ago
Arthur Schiwon 452efa5fab Port of LDAP Wizard: get correct total no of users, groups and complete list of groups on big setups #9002 12 years ago
Arthur Schiwon 93edacb357 Backport subset of #4179, re-established Oracle compatibility for LDAP 12 years ago
Arthur Schiwon 928945ec7e fix typo in var name 12 years ago
Arthur Schiwon e962999896 get rid of @read in PHP doc after rebase 12 years ago
Arthur Schiwon 6d64d7ec3f LDAP: put out fetching of user meta data into a fully tested class of its own and update them (mail, quota, etc.) directly after mapping. Fixes #7785 properly on master 12 years ago
Morris Jobke dc36d30953 Remove all occurences of @brief and @returns from PHPDoc 12 years ago
Robin McCorkell e7aebc5c32 Fix whitespace issues 12 years ago
Robin McCorkell a17f9111a0 PHPDoc fixes for user_ldap 12 years ago
Robin McCorkell c4f1de63a8 Fix PHPDoc in /apps 12 years ago
Lukas Reschke cd7fc5cb80 Use array as type 12 years ago
Lukas Reschke 416f8b186d Use @return instead of @returns 12 years ago
Lukas Reschke fc8be5abc3 Use proper PHPDoc and variable names in the LDAP lib 12 years ago
Arthur Schiwon c1c2f2c49e add additional comments, PHPdoc and check whether it's really applicable 12 years ago
Arthur Schiwon 1c71d5c444 LDAP: cache display names immediately on retrieval, saves tens of unecessary queries to LDAP server in the share dialog for example 12 years ago
Bart Visscher bad41c05b8 Fix PHPdoc in user_ldap 12 years ago
Arthur Schiwon ee3368d2ad replace hardcoded limit of 400 with user controlled ldapPagingSize value 12 years ago
Arthur Schiwon 2e5adadad7 Put inner loop into own method, let's see whether it makes scrutinizer happier 12 years ago
Arthur Schiwon bdc418d1f9 var count is assigned in the inner loop so it must be checked inside there to be properly used as part of the exit condition of the outer loop 12 years ago
Arthur Schiwon 43402c56dd initialize variable 12 years ago
Arthur Schiwon 40f9875f11 LDAP: fix user report i.e. count for LDAP servers with really many users 12 years ago
Arthur Schiwon 8bb27551bd LDAP: make sure cache key for paged result cookie matches when limit or offset is null or 0 12 years ago
Robin McCorkell 7c3da27bf6 Fix duplicate ipauniqueid 12 years ago
Robin McCorkell ca595611f5 Add FreeIPA UUID compatibility, fixes #7796 12 years ago
Alexander Bergolth f850fcfac5 "reset" ldap pagedSearch control by setting it to a high value 12 years ago